BOARD OF CONTROL Meeting Minutes The Board of Control meeting was held Tuesday, April 11, 2023 at 9:00 AM in the Mayor’s Conference Room. Board President, Mayor Bernabei called the meeting to order at 9:00 AM. Director of Public Service, John Highman and Director of Public Safety, Andrea Perry were present. Board Secretary substitute, Andy Roth was also present. Guest: James Benekos, City Engineer, was also present. The following items were for review/approval by the Board of Control: 4/11/2023 - Minutes 1. Ordinance 36/2023 Enter into a one-year professional services agreement with Downtown Canton Partnership, Inc. in an amount not to exceed $250,000.00, utilizing Issue 13 Comprehensive Plan Funds, for the development and promotion of the Downtown Canton Core Targeted Investment Area. Discussion: No Discussion Motion: Mayor Bernabei made a motion to approve the above referenced change order. Director Highman seconded. Vote: 3 yeas 0 nays Motion carried. 2. Ordinance 276/2022 Award and enter into a one-year contract, with the option of three additional one-year extensions, with Hoffman Analytical Services, Inc. Vote: 3 yeas 0 nays Motion carried. 3. Ordinance 276/2022 Award and enter into a one-year contract, with the option of three additional one-year extensions, with Pace Analytical Services, LLC for as needed analytical testing services of Radium for the Water Reclamation Facility. Discussion: No Discussion Motion: Mayor Bernabei made a motion to approve the above referenced change order. Director Highman seconded. Vote: 3 yeas 0 nays Motion carried. 4. Ordinance 214/2020 Enter into Change Order No. 2 & Final with Anser Advisory fka H.R. Gray & Associates, LLC for a cost reduction in the amount of $9,725.97 for the construction oversight services for the Cleveland Ave. Water Main Replacement Project, in order to close out the project, resulting in a new contract amount of $217,819.11. Discussion: No Discussion Motion: Mayor Bernabei made a motion to approve the above referenced change order. Director Highman seconded. Vote: 3 yeas 0 nays Motion carried. 5. Ordinance 50/2023 Enter into contract with Southeastern Equipment Co., Inc. in the amount of $148,630.80 for the purchase of a Wheel Loader for the Street Department pursuant to the Sourcewell Cooperative Purchasing Program which exempts said purchase from competitive bidding. Vote: 3 yeas 0 nays Motion carried. ____________________________________________________________________ 6. Ordinance 89/2022 Award and enter into a construction contract with Mike Coates Construction Co., Inc. in the amount of $6,742,259.99 for the Sanitation Building Project, GP1376. Discussion: Discussion concerning the bids received took place. James Benekos provided details about the bid tabulations. Motion: Mayor Bernabei made a motion to approve the above referenced change order. Director Highman seconded. Vote: 3 yeas 0 nays Motion carried. 7. Ordinance 50/2023 Enter into contract with Atlantic Emergency Solutions, Inc. in the amount of $3,880,076.00 for the purchase of one Aerial Truck and two Pumper Trucks for the Fire Department pursuant to the Sourcewell Cooperative Purchasing Program which exempts said purchase from competitive bidding. Discussion: No Discussion Motion: Mayor Bernabei made a motion to approve the above referenced change order. Director Perry seconded. Vote: 3 yeas 0 nays Motion carried. 8. Ordinance 276/2022 Award and enter into a construction contract with The Shelly Company in the amount of $4,114,596.05 for the 2023 City Paving Program, GP 1414. Adjournment: Mayor Bernabei made a motion to adjourn the meeting. Director Perry seconded. Vote: 3 yeas 0 nays Meeting adjourned: 9:10 AM
